Creapure Creatine

Also known as: Creatine, Creapure, Creatine monohydrate

Overview

Creatine is a naturally occurring nitrogenous organic acid found primarily in skeletal muscle and the brain, synthesized endogenously and also obtained from dietary sources like meat and fish. Creapure is a branded, high-purity form of creatine monohydrate produced through a patented manufacturing process ensuring minimal impurities. It is primarily used to enhance muscle mass, strength, and exercise performance, and is increasingly studied for cognitive benefits. Research on creatine monohydrate is mature, with numerous randomized controlled trials (RCTs), systematic reviews, and meta-analyses supporting its efficacy and safety. Evidence quality is generally high, especially for muscle-related outcomes; cognitive effects are promising but require further large-scale trials.

Benefits

Creatine monohydrate offers several evidence-based benefits, particularly when combined with resistance training. It significantly enhances muscle hypertrophy and strength, with a systematic review and meta-analysis showing a small but statistically significant increase in muscle thickness (0.10–0.16 cm) and a pooled standardized mean difference (SMD) around 0.11. This benefit is observed across various populations, including older adults, where creatine plus resistance training enhances lean body mass and strength, with significant gains in chest and leg press strength. Emerging research also indicates cognitive benefits; two recent systematic reviews and meta-analyses (2024) found that creatine monohydrate supplementation improves cognitive domains such as memory, attention, and information processing speed in adults, with small to moderate effect sizes. While younger adults may experience slightly greater hypertrophic benefits, cognitive benefits appear across adult age groups, though further research is needed to establish clinical significance.

How it works

Creatine primarily functions by increasing phosphocreatine stores in muscle and brain tissue. This elevation enhances the rapid regeneration of adenosine triphosphate (ATP), the body's primary energy currency, especially during high-intensity, short-duration activities. In muscle, this increased energy availability supports greater training volume and promotes muscle hypertrophy. In the brain, creatine may improve energy metabolism, thereby supporting neuronal function and enhancing cognitive processes such as memory and executive function. Creapure's high purity ensures optimal absorption and bioavailability, as it is typically absorbed efficiently in the small intestine via specific creatine transporters.

Side effects

Creatine monohydrate, including the Creapure brand, is generally considered safe for healthy adults when used at recommended doses. Common side effects are rare, but mild gastrointestinal discomfort may occur if excessive doses are consumed. Importantly, no significant adverse effects or renal toxicity have been reported in healthy populations adhering to standard dosing protocols. There are no major drug interactions or contraindications identified, though caution is advised for individuals with pre-existing kidney conditions due to theoretical concerns, despite a lack of evidence for harm in healthy kidneys. Safety in special populations, such as pregnant women, is not well established and requires further research. Overall, creatine monohydrate has a favorable safety profile for its intended use in healthy individuals.

Dosage

For optimal results, a loading phase of 20 grams per day, divided into multiple doses, is recommended for 5–7 days to rapidly saturate muscle creatine stores. Following the loading phase, a maintenance dose of 3–5 grams per day is sufficient to sustain elevated creatine levels. While short-term doses up to 20 grams per day are considered safe, long-term doses above 5 grams per day are generally unnecessary. The timing of supplementation, whether pre- or post-exercise, does not significantly impact overall effectiveness, though some evidence suggests post-exercise dosing might offer a slight advantage. Creapure creatine monohydrate powder is the most studied and bioavailable form. Absorption can be enhanced by co-ingestion with carbohydrates, and adequate hydration is crucial during supplementation. No specific cofactors are strictly required, but combining with carbohydrates or protein may improve cellular uptake.

FAQs

Is Creapure better than other creatine forms?

Creapure is a highly pure creatine monohydrate with minimal contaminants, but its efficacy is comparable to other high-quality creatine monohydrate supplements.

How soon will I see results?

Muscle strength gains can appear within weeks, while hypertrophy effects typically require at least 6 weeks of consistent supplementation combined with resistance training.

Is creatine safe long-term?

Yes, numerous studies confirm that long-term use of creatine at recommended doses is safe for healthy adults without adverse effects.

Does creatine cause water retention?

Creatine causes mild intracellular water retention, which is a normal and beneficial part of muscle cell volumization, not typically associated with bloating.

Can creatine improve brain function?

Evidence supports modest cognitive benefits, particularly in memory and processing speed, but more extensive research is needed to fully understand its clinical impact.

Research Sources

  • https://www.frontiersin.org/journals/nutrition/articles/10.3389/fnut.2024.1424972/full – This systematic review and meta-analysis (2024) investigated the effects of creatine monohydrate on cognitive function in adults. It found statistically significant improvements in memory, attention, and processing speed, with positive Hedge’s g effect sizes, suggesting creatine can enhance various cognitive domains. The study highlights the need for larger trials to confirm clinical significance.
  • https://pubmed.ncbi.nlm.nih.gov/37432300/ – This systematic review and meta-analysis (2023) analyzed 10 RCTs using direct imaging to assess muscle hypertrophy with creatine supplementation. It concluded that creatine combined with resistance training leads to a small but statistically significant increase in muscle thickness (SMD ~0.11), supporting its role in muscle growth. The study noted heterogeneity and small effect sizes as limitations.
  • https://pubmed.ncbi.nlm.nih.gov/39070254/ – This systematic review and meta-analysis (2024) further explored creatine's impact on cognitive function. It corroborated findings of improved memory, attention, and processing speed in adults, reinforcing the potential neurocognitive benefits of creatine supplementation. The methodology was robust, indicating a low risk of bias in its findings.
  • https://www.frontiersin.org/journals/physiology/articles/10.3389/fphys.2024.1496544/pdf – This systematic review focused on the effects of creatine in older adults (n=509). It found that creatine combined with resistance training significantly enhanced lean tissue mass and strength in individuals over 50. The review also reported no major safety concerns, providing moderate to high-quality evidence for creatine's benefits in aging populations.
